NPF Historic Trail Corps Team Member
Position Summary
Join a team of four working alongside the National Park Service at the historic Charles Young Buffalo Soldiers National Monument! This NPS site preserves and interprets the history and legacies of Brigadier General Charles Young and the famed Buffalo Soldiers of the U.S. Army.
This team’s projects may include, but are not limited to, installing and improving trails through the historic landscape; removing invasive species on site; landscaping around Charles Young’s house; and other tasks defined by our NPS partners. Teams are also encouraged to participate in professional development opportunities throughout their season.
SCA will provide all housing, necessary support services, crew leadership, transportation, personal safety equipment, and other standard materials/supplies necessary to perform the work. Program starts with SCA Orientation, first aid training, and basic hands-on skills training. Training may take place at a separate location alongside other SCA teams.
During the season, teams typically work 8-10 hour days (40 hours a week) with weekends off. Teams are encouraged to seek out personal and professional development opportunities during the course of their season. SCA will provide a team vehicle throughout the season for travel from site to site and to worksites each day.

This SCA position is authorized under the Public Land Corps Authority. All participants between the ages of 16 and 30, inclusive, or veterans age 35 or younger, will be eligible to earn hours towards Public Land Corps certificates. Participants must also be a citizen or national of the United States or lawful permanent resident alien of the United States. Hours served can be applied toward the Public Land Corps (PLC) hiring authority.
